Amir Khan Says He'd Beat Conor McGregor 'Quite Easily' in Boxing Fight

Published by Bleacher Report on Wed, 29 Mar 2017


Former light-welterweight world boxing champion Amir Khan believes he'd dispatch of UFC lightweight champion Conor McGregor "quite easily" if the two were to ever meet in a boxing ring.There has been much speculation about McGregor taking on retired boxer Floyd Mayweather Jr. recently, and when Khan was asked how he feels he would fare against the Irishman, he suggested he'd win in comfortable style. He conceded he'd struggle to cope with the Notorious at his own game, though."I don't know if I'd be any good at it, but I'd give it my all [in MMA]," Khan told ESNEWS (h/t James Whaling of the Daily Mirror). "He [McGregor] wouldn't knowI'd just hit himbam-bam-bam-bam, but if he grabbed me I'm done, I'd have to work on that. ... In boxing, I think I beat him quite easily in boxing, but in MMA, I think it might be tough, but you just don't know."Khan also spoke about a possible switch from boxing to MMA in the future, suggesting that "I always said I'd give it a go, I'm a fighter who likes to fight and try different things."Although talk of a UFC competitor taking on a professional boxer may have seemed fantastical at the highest level not too long ago, the speculation fuelled by McGregor and Mayweather has got fans' minds racing.Earlier this month, Mayweather said he was out of retirement, having been inactive since his win in 2015 against Andre Berto, although he stated it was only to fight the lightweight MMA star.Naturally, the UFC champion would be a massive underdog if he was to go out of his comfort zone and box one of Mayweather or Khan. Bleacher Report's Jonathan Snowden doesn't think McGregor would fare well against any elite fighters around the welterweight limit:Khan did take the time to praise McGregor for how he has helped the UFC develop, with the Irishman now the biggest star in the company. "Conor's a fighter who's put the UFC on the map, he knows how to market himself." Khan said in the same interview. "This is what fighting is all about, it's all about promoting yourself, sometimes being that bad guy and making yourself a big name."No doubt McGregor would take exception to some of Khan's comments, especially the notion that he would aim a flurry of jabs towards him. After all, the Irishman has shown fine movement and sharp stand-up fighting skills inside the Octagon.However, the sweet science is another matter entirely, and if McGregor was to go in with Khan, the searing speed and neat footwork of the Bolton puncher would likely prevent the Notorious from getting near him.It'll be fascinating to see what direction Khan takes in his career next. A potential showdown with Manny Pacquiao was pencilled in for April, but the bout has since been called off. The 30-year-old's last outing was in May 2016, when he suffered a heavy knockout loss at the hands of Saul "Canelo" Alvarez.
